How to Use
Two great methods for feeding your lawn...
- With the Miracle-Gro Garden Feeder: One feeder refill packet in the Miracle-Gro Garden Feeder will cover 1000 sq. ft. in approximately 12 minutes.
OR
-
With a Watering Can: Just mix 1 tablespoon of Miracle-Gro for every gallon of water.
- For established lawns: Use 1 gallon for every 15 square feet of lawn area every 2 to 3 weeks. One feeder reload packet will cover approximately 1000 square feet in about 12 minutes.
- For lawns in poor conditions: Use 1 gallon for every 10 square feet of lawn area every 2 to 3 weeks. One feeder reload packet will cover approximately 600 square feet in about 12 minutes. As the lawn recovers, switch to instructions for established lawns.
- For newly seeded lawns: Use 1 gallon for every 30 square feet of lawn area every 2 weeks. One feeder reload packet will cover approximately 1800 square feet in about 12 minutes.
When to Apply
- Apply every 2 to 3 weeks any season when grass is growing.
